- The distance between Nagano, Japan and Fort Vermilion, Alberta, Canada is approximately 7,426 km or 4,614 mi.
- To reach Nagano in this distance one would set out from Fort Vermilion, Alberta bearing 302.9°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Nagano bearing 213.3° or SSW .
- Nagano has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Fort Vermilion, Alberta has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
- Nagano is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Fort Vermilion, Alberta is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
- The average annual temperature is 13.1 °C (23.6°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 13.5 °C (24.3°F) less in Nagano.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 584.3 mm (23 in) more which is equivalent to 584.3 l/m² (14.34 US gal/ft²) or 5,843,000 l/ha (624,655 US gal/ac) more. About 2 2/3 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.6° higher in Nagano than in Fort Vermilion, Alberta.
